How Mods Transformed My Lies of P Journey in 2026
The Puppet Frenzy still haunts Krat, even three years after the original game’s release. I returned to this corrupted Belle Époque city in 2026, drawn back by the Overture DLC and a desire to bend the rules. This time, I came armed with a full suite of mods that rewired the experience into something both terrifyingly beautiful and wonderfully broken. It began with atmosphere.
I installed the Ultra Guillermo del Toro Cinematic INI mod, and the city immediately grew heavier. Fog rolled through the streets in thicker blankets, shadows carried cooler, bluer tints, and highlights bloomed with a warm, storybook contrast that reminded me of Pan’s Labyrinth. Every wet cobblestone glistened as if the plague itself had just breathed across the pavement. It felt less like a game and more like stepping into one of the director’s dark fables. I half expected the Faun to emerge from a corner.
With the mood set, I turned to my little companion. The Gemini Lamp Recolours mod let me pick a color for the talking cricket’s lantern. Nine options. I chose a deep blood red that pulsed like a heartbeat.
It evoked the lush crimson dread of Crimson Peak and made Gemini feel less like a chatterbox and more like a talisman. I even swapped to black for one particularly grim section where I wanted my only light source to look like a void hanging at my hip. Simple tweaks, but they stitched me deeper into the Gothic nightmare.
Then I took a wilder detour. The Overture DLC had fleshed out Romeo’s backstory, but I’d never truly been him. The P As DLC Romeo mod swapped my puppet protagonist’s model for Romeo’s bloodied, tragic figure.
